Cities located within Livingston County had no change in the number of lawyers with active licenses compared to the previous month, according to the ARDC of the Supreme Court of Illinois.

In total, there were 16 active legal licenses recorded in Livingston County in January.

The highest number of licenses were granted in Pontiac (12).

There were more than 4,000 grievances filed against nearly 3,300 lawyers in 2022. The most cited grievance arose from a breakdown in attorney-client relations.

On the discipline topic, in 2022, the State court disbarred 12 lawyers, placed another 48 on suspension, and censured three others.
